Grande By Al Ahly Sabbour, a subsidiary of Al Ahly Sabbour Developments, has signed a cooperation agreement with Prince Saud bin Abdulaziz bin Fahd bin Farhan Al Saud, Chairman of Sarat Investments, Invest-Gate reports.
The company announced the signing of this agreement to develop and implement real estate projects in various cities in Saudi Arabia, including Jeddah, Riyadh, and Medina. This step reflects the vision of both companies and their commitment to developing the real estate sector in the Kingdom, as well as their belief in its growth potential.
The agreement also represents an extension of both companies’ efforts to implement major real estate projects in accordance with the highest international standards.
This partnership between Sarat Investments and Grande-Sabbour is founded on a shared vision to develop integrated real estate projects in the Kingdom, spanning residential, commercial, and hospitality sectors. The collaboration aims to enhance quality of life and support the goals of Saudi Vision 2030.
Through this partnership, the two companies seek to deliver added value through innovative solutions that combine modern design, sustainability, and local identity.
